Step into timeless charm and modern comfort with this beautifully renovated Tudor Revival in the historic North Pointe neighborhood of St. Louis. This classic 1.5-story brick home offers the perfect blend of original character and contemporary updates—an unbeatable value for today’s buyer looking for style, space, and convenience. With 3 bedrooms and 2.5 baths, 1 car garage, the layout features a rare main-floor primary suite and main-floor laundry, making everyday living a breeze. The high-end kitchen is a showstopper, featuring granite countertops, stainless steel appliances, and sleek finishes that elevate the entire space. Throughout the home, you'll find fresh, modern colors paired with preserved architectural details like arched doorways, built-in bookshelves, and elegant bay windows. Upstairs, enjoy a spacious flex area—perfect for a home office, cozy family room, or creative play space—plus two additional bedrooms. The large lot and picturesque setting add even more appeal, and with passed occupancy, it’s truly move-in ready. The hard work has already been done—now it's your turn to enjoy it. Walk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Walk Score is the most well-known measure of walkability for any address. It is based on the distance to a variety of nearby services and pedestrian friendliness. Walk Scores range from 0 (Car-Dependent) to 100 (Walker’s Paradise).
Bike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Bike Score evaluates a location's bikeability. It is calculated by measuring bike infrastructure, hills, destinations and road connectivity, and the number of bike commuters. Bike Scores range from 0 (Somewhat Bikeable) to 100 (Biker’s Paradise).
Transit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Transit Score measures a location's access to public transit. It is based on nearby transit routes frequency, type of route (bus, rail, etc.), and distance to the nearest stop on the route. Transit Scores range from 0 (Minimal Transit) to 100 (Rider’s Paradise).
Soundscore™
Provided by HowLoud
Soundscore is an overall score that accounts for traffic, airport activity, and local sources. A Soundscore rating is a number between 50 (very loud) and 100 (very quiet).
